Listing Label: Info Base Technologies P Careers

Latest Listings


  • Info Base Technologies P Limited, T Nagar, Chennai 600017, India

    Info Base Technologies P Limited, Old No 42 New No 52, Giri Road, T Nagar, Chennai – 600017, Off Thirumalai Pillai Road, T Nagar, Chennai 600017, India. Info Base Technologies P Limited can be found in T Nagar and offers comprehensive services throughout Chennai 600017, India. Please contact the Office Administrator for the most recent…